Just getting ready for the Michigan winter.
Quarter power wash (No brush)... I didn't plan on doing any of this today
Meguiars Synthetic Sealant 2.0... good stuff
Collinite #845... first time trying this
Adams Butter Wax... for pop
Adams Detail Spray...cause why not
Adams Tire Shine... as always
Adams VRT on all black trim.... best out there for black trim

Bring on the salt!

The only thing missing off this list is spraying the **** underneath with Fluid Film...lol. I just spent a hr over the weekend doing that to get ready for our nasty Buffalo, NY winters.
